The development of metacognitive accuracy in working memory across childhood.

Abstract: Growth in working memory capacity, the number of items kept active in mind, is thought to be an important aspect of childhood cognitive development. Here, we focused on participants’ awareness of the contents of their working memory, or meta-working memory, which seems important because people can put cognitive abilities to best use only if they are aware of their limitations. “…Specifically on the relation of metacognition and working memory, Forsberg et al (2021) showed that younger children poorly estimate their working memory performance, although they become increasingly better at doing it with age. In this study, these authors asked typically developing children of different ages (9 to 13) and adults to judge their own accuracy in a working memory recognition test (i.e., memorize an array of objects and recognize a probe item as part of the array).…”
